June 09, 2010

BEST CHINESE AND THAI EVER. I order Lee's about twice a week for delivery. They are always quck and the food is always phenomenal!

I have never had better pad thai, and I just found out that they hand-make their noodles and ingredients there! Nothing is ordered or delivered in boxes pre-made! Everything is fresh! Freshest curry ever!!

The egg drop soup and hot and sour soup are amazing. I never cared much for chinese soups, but after you taste Lee's Golden Buddha #7's you will be IN LOVE!!!

My boyfriend and I eat here all the time--we laugh because we crave Lee's every night!! Can't get enough of that yummy food!

It is so affordable too! We eat a feast for the two of us and have tons of leftovers for under 25$ !! Other chinese restaurants charge us over 40$ for the same dishes and drinks and we receive waaayyyy less than we do when we eat at Lee's we usually leave those chinese restaurants and end up going to Lee's because we are hungry still and want some yummier food!

January 19, 2006

cheap & tasty. This place is a pretty typical American-Chinese restaurant. Lunch specials were cheap and tasty (and not too greasy, either). It's probably not "authentic" Chinese, but it's still good.

Loved the eggrolls!
